How can I tell how old my Ford engine is?

How can I tell how old my Ford engine is?

Read the first two digits in the identification tag to find the year the engine was made. This will be a letter. If the letter is a “B,” it means that the engine was built in the 1950s. Each decade after that has its own succeeding letter; “C” designates the 1960s, “D” designates the 1970s, and so on.

Is there a 352 Ford engine?

The 352-cubic inch V8 engine was used in several Ford Motor Company models in 1960. The 352 engine was utilized from 1958 through 1967 in vehicles ranging from police interceptors to family cars and pickups. The 352’s 10-year production run was a result of its strength and durability.

What are some Ford truck engines?

In its Super Duty lineup of heavy-duty trucks Ford offers the choice of three different V-8 engines. Base is a 6.2L gasoline V-8 , followed by a new 7.3L big-block gasoline V-8, and finally a 6.7L Power Stroke diesel V-8. Pretty much every configuration of F-Series Super Duty can be had with any of the three available V-8 engines.

What is a small block Ford engine?

Ford Windsor engine. The Ford Small Block is a series of automobile V8 engines built by the Ford Motor Company beginning in July 1961. The engine was discontinued in new trucks (F-Series) after 1996, and new SUVs (Explorer) after 2001, but remains available for purchase from Ford Racing and Performance Parts as a crate engine.

How do I identify a Ford industrial engine?

Common locations include the rear of the engine, near the starter mount and bellhousing, on the front of the block’s right side (when looking at it from the front), on the left side of in-line-cylinder engines, or by the oil filter mount. “C8NN-6015-J” is an example of a Ford part/casting number.

How do I find out what year my 302 motor is?

If you wish to further pinpoint the date of your Ford 302 engine, look at the four-digit alphanumeric date code stamped into the engine block just below the distributor at the front of the engine. The first character is a number and indicates the year.

What is the firing order of a four cylinder engine?

The typical firing order of Inline four cylinder engine is 1-3-4-2. Firing order in a multi-cylinder engine is arranged so that the torsional moment is even and the load is uniformly distributed on longitudinal direction of the crankshaft. A 4-stroke engine completes four strokes while crankshaft rotates 2 times.
